搭建数据库需要什么配置

fiy 其他 5

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    搭建数据库需要以下几个方面的配置:

    1. 硬件配置:首先需要考虑服务器硬件配置。数据库通常需要较大的内存、高速的磁盘和强大的处理能力。具体来说,需要选择适合数据库运行的服务器,包括处理器、内存、硬盘和网络接口等。通常情况下,越高性能的硬件配置可以提供更好的数据库性能。

    2. 操作系统配置:数据库系统需要在操作系统上运行,因此需要对操作系统进行适当的配置。首先要选择适合数据库运行的操作系统,如Windows、Linux或Unix等。然后,需要进行操作系统的一些基本配置,如安装必要的驱动程序、调整内核参数、优化文件系统和网络配置等。

    3. 数据库软件配置:搭建数据库需要选择合适的数据库软件,并进行相应的配置。常见的数据库软件包括MySQL、Oracle、SQL Server等。在选择数据库软件时,需要考虑数据库的功能需求、性能要求和可扩展性等因素。然后,需要根据数据库软件的要求进行相应的配置,包括安装、初始化、创建数据库和用户等。

    4. 存储配置:数据库的数据需要存储在物理介质上,因此需要进行存储配置。通常情况下,可以选择使用硬盘、固态硬盘(SSD)或者网络存储(如SAN或NAS)等。需要考虑存储的容量、性能和可靠性等因素。另外,还需要进行适当的存储设置,如RAID配置、文件系统选择和缓存设置等。

    5. 安全配置:数据库中存储着重要的数据,因此需要进行安全配置以保护数据的机密性和完整性。安全配置包括对数据库的访问控制、身份验证和授权管理等。可以通过设置合适的用户权限、加密通信、审计和监控等来增强数据库的安全性。

    总结起来,搭建数据库需要硬件配置、操作系统配置、数据库软件配置、存储配置和安全配置等方面的配置。这些配置的选择和设置将直接影响数据库的性能、可用性和安全性。因此,在搭建数据库之前,需要进行充分的规划和准备,以确保数据库能够满足业务需求并提供稳定可靠的服务。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    搭建数据库需要考虑以下几个方面的配置:

    1. 硬件配置:

      • CPU:数据库的性能与CPU的处理能力密切相关,建议选择多核、高频的CPU。
      • 内存:数据库的性能也与内存容量有关,内存越大,数据库的缓存效果越好,建议选择足够的内存容量。
      • 存储:数据库的存储方式可以选择传统的机械硬盘(HDD)或者固态硬盘(SSD),SSD具有更高的读写速度和更低的延迟,建议选择SSD来提升数据库性能。
    2. 网络配置:

      • 网络带宽:数据库的性能也与网络带宽有关,建议选择足够的网络带宽以支持数据库的读写操作。
      • 网络拓扑:如果需要搭建分布式数据库,需要考虑网络拓扑的配置,如主从复制、分片等。
    3. 操作系统配置:

      • 操作系统选择:根据数据库的类型和厂商的建议选择适合的操作系统,如Windows、Linux等。
      • 内核参数调优:根据数据库的要求,对操作系统的内核参数进行调优,以提升数据库的性能。
    4. 数据库软件配置:

      • 数据库版本选择:根据需求选择合适的数据库版本,如MySQL、Oracle、SQL Server等。
      • 数据库参数调优:根据数据库的特性和实际需求,对数据库的参数进行调优,以提升数据库的性能。
      • 数据库集群配置:如果需要搭建数据库集群,需要考虑集群的配置,如主从复制、分布式架构等。
    5. 安全配置:

      • 访问控制:配置数据库的访问权限,限制非授权用户的访问。
      • 数据备份与恢复:配置定期备份数据库,并设置合适的备份策略,以防止数据丢失。
      • 安全加固:对数据库进行安全加固,如关闭不必要的服务、安装安全补丁等,以防止数据库被攻击。

    总之,搭建数据库需要综合考虑硬件配置、网络配置、操作系统配置、数据库软件配置和安全配置等方面的因素,以满足数据库的性能、可用性和安全性要求。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    搭建数据库需要以下配置:

    1. 硬件配置

      • CPU:数据库服务器需要具备较强的计算能力,推荐选择多核处理器。
      • 内存:数据库需要大量的内存来存储数据和执行查询操作,一般建议至少8GB的内存。
      • 存储:数据库服务器需要具备高速的存储设备,如固态硬盘(SSD),以提供更快的数据访问速度。
      • 网络:数据库服务器应该具备高速网络连接,以确保数据的快速传输。
    2. 操作系统配置

      • 选择适合的操作系统:常见的数据库支持多种操作系统,如Windows、Linux、Mac等。根据实际需求选择合适的操作系统。
      • 安装操作系统的最新更新和补丁:确保操作系统的安全性和稳定性,及时更新操作系统的最新更新和补丁。
      • 调整操作系统参数:根据数据库的需求,调整操作系统的参数,如内核参数、网络参数等,以提高数据库的性能和稳定性。
    3. 数据库软件配置

      • 选择合适的数据库软件:根据业务需求选择合适的数据库软件,如MySQL、Oracle、SQL Server等。
      • 安装数据库软件:根据所选数据库软件的安装指南,进行数据库软件的安装。
      • 配置数据库参数:根据数据库的需求,调整数据库的参数,如缓冲区大小、连接数等,以提高数据库的性能。
      • 创建数据库和用户:根据业务需求,创建数据库和用户,并设置相应的权限。
    4. 数据库备份和恢复配置

      • 设置定期备份:根据业务需求,设置定期备份数据库的策略,如每天备份一次。
      • 配置备份存储位置:选择合适的备份存储位置,如本地磁盘、网络存储等。
      • 测试备份和恢复:定期测试数据库的备份和恢复过程,以确保备份的可靠性和恢复的有效性。
    5. 安全配置

      • 设置强密码策略:为数据库用户设置强密码策略,要求密码长度、复杂度等。
      • 配置访问控制:限制数据库的访问权限,只允许授权的用户进行访问。
      • 启用审计功能:开启数据库的审计功能,记录用户的操作日志,以便追踪和审查。
    6. 监控和性能调优配置

      • 配置监控工具:选择合适的监控工具,监控数据库的性能指标,如CPU使用率、内存使用率、磁盘空间等。
      • 配置性能调优参数:根据数据库的性能瓶颈,调整数据库的性能调优参数,如查询优化、索引优化等。

    总结:搭建数据库需要合适的硬件配置、操作系统配置、数据库软件配置、备份和恢复配置、安全配置以及监控和性能调优配置。根据具体的业务需求和数据库软件的要求,进行相应的配置和调整,以保证数据库的性能、安全和可靠性。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部